Originally posted by JPF JPF wrote:

Hi, I have been talking with the Admark people about the AD42. They offer it with inbuilt DSP. The DSP board and sofware is from the german company Alldsp www.alldsp.com. The questios is: has anyone any experiece with an Admark amp with this DSP platform? will the DSP be worth in this kind of amps or could be that the integration is not yet mature enough and will worsen the behaviour of it? Thanks!!

I have two AD430 with the DSP. They use the SBD44 in the amps. First impression: looks decent (software wise) , it is definately not a Powersoft armonia enviroment but its more aimed to substitute for something like a thomann, dcx, driverack etc DSP. For me personally until now enough PEQ's per channel. 8 input, 8 output. Peak limiting and a RMS compressor on each channel. There is FIR, but not a significant amount of taps per channel.

This weekend they will run of a 40KVA generator for three days on a float. One will run 4x21" with 6 DAP compact array.
